Ann Arbor Hands-On Museum demographics summary. Zippia estimates demographics and statistics for Ann Arbor Hands-On Museum by using a database of 30 million profiles. Our estimates are verified against BLS, Census, and current job openings data for accuracy. After extensive research and analysis, Zippia's data science team found that:

  • Ann Arbor Hands-On Museum has 125 employees.
  • 75% of Ann Arbor Hands-On Museum employees are women, while 25% are men.
  • The most common ethnicity at Ann Arbor Hands-On Museum is White (68%).
  • 11% of Ann Arbor Hands-On Museum employees are Asian.
  • 10% of Ann Arbor Hands-On Museum employees are Hispanic or Latino.
  • The average employee at Ann Arbor Hands-On Museum makes $36,371 per year.
  • Employees at Ann Arbor Hands-On Museum stay with the company for 1.4 years on average.
